#5946c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5946c8 is composed of 34.9% red, 27.5%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.5% cyan, 65%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 248.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 52.9%. #5946c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#b28cff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5946c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5946c8 has RGB values of R:89, G:70,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 5850824.

Shades and Tints of #5946c8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05030c is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5946c8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878787 is the less saturated color, while #3818f6 is the most saturated one.
